Product Spotlight: U-Flex Reboundable Traffic Delineators

In high-contact traffic environments, rigid posts don’t last. Vehicles drift, trucks cut corners, and tight work zones take a toll on traditional lane markers. That’s where the U-Flex Reboundable Traffic Delineator stands out. Designed to flex on impact and return to upright position, U-Flex posts help maintain lane guidance, reduce replacement cycles, and keep work zones and facilities looking professional—even under repeated contact. Why Reboundable Delineators Make Sense

  • Impact-resistant design – Flexible polymer construction rebounds after vehicle strikes.
  • High visibility – Reflective collars provide strong day and night guidance.
  • Surface-mount options – Install on asphalt or concrete with appropriate hardware.
  • Lower long-term maintenance – Fewer replacements compared to rigid posts.
Instead of snapping or permanently bending, these posts are engineered to absorb and recover from repeated contact. That makes them ideal for high-traffic areas where durability matters.

Best Applications

U-Flex delineators are commonly used in:
  • Temporary work zones – Tapers, lane shifts, gore points
  • Permanent roadway delineation – Medians, channelizing islands
  • Parking lots & facilities – Drive aisles, restricted zones, directional flow
  • Warehouses & yards – Equipment lanes and tight turning areas
Anywhere drivers need clear visual guidance—and where occasional impact is expected—reboundable posts are a practical solution.

Installation & Surface Considerations

Proper installation is critical for performance. U-Flex delineators are typically surface-mounted and secured using hardware suited to your installation surface:
  • Concrete anchors for concrete pads and roadways
  • Asphalt mounting hardware for paved surfaces
  • Heavy-duty fasteners for high-stress environments
Always verify your project specifications and local requirements before installation, particularly for public roadway projects.

How They Compare to Other Channelizing Devices

While traffic cones and traffic drums are ideal for temporary setups, reboundable delineators are often preferred for semi-permanent or permanent applications where consistent placement is required. Compared to rigid channelizers, U-Flex posts typically offer:
  • Greater longevity in high-contact zones
  • Reduced visual clutter from damaged hardware
  • Cleaner, more professional lane definition
For contractors, municipalities, and facility managers, that can translate to lower maintenance costs and fewer site disruptions.
